01.07.99
Yes, the Pokemon invasion continues. Now, the little critters want to invade
another niche market, the CCG (collectable card game) market. Introducing the
Pokemon trading card game from Wizards of the Coast, available at finer hobby and
toy stores everywhere, beginning January 9. The cards can be purchased in full
two-player battle sets, pre-made theme decks, and small booster packs that will
enhance your deck. As with all CCGs, there are some common and some not so common
cards in every pack. Some of the cards are considered ultra-rare, and are
holographic.
This is truly an ideal match, said Rick Arons, senior vice president at WOTC.
Wizards of the Coast is the world's leading trading card game manufacturer,
Nintendo is the world's foremost creator of interactive entertainment, and Pokemon
is clearly the number one kids' entertainment phenomenon in both countries (Japan
and America).
Look for the Pokemon Trading card game all over the place. It'll be everywhere,
with two-player starter kits retailing for the miserly sum of $7.99
